How to become a Fleet Manager

01

Apply online

Fill in the form above with your details, city, and vehicle type. Our team reviews every application and responds within 48 hours.

02

Get approved & onboarded

Once approved, you receive your Fleet Manager kit, app access, training materials, safety briefing, and your assigned zone map.

03

Collect & charge

Pick up low-battery scooters from your zone each evening using the Owlo ops app. Charge them overnight with the provided equipment.

04

Deploy & earn

Redeploy fully charged scooters at designated high-demand spots each morning. Get paid weekly based on scooters serviced and performance.

Requirements

What you'll need to get started

We keep requirements simple, we're looking for reliable, motivated people, not complex credentials.
1

A personal vehicle

A truck, van, or large SUV capable of transporting 10–20 scooters at a time. Exact requirements depend on your fleet size.

2

A smartphone

An Android or iOS smartphone to run the Owlo Fleet Manager app, your operational command centre.

3

Time commitment

Availability for morning deployments (typically 5–8 AM) and evening collections. Usually 2–4 hours per day.

4

Physical fitness

Ability to lift, load, and transport electric scooters (approx. 20 kg each). No heavy machinery required.

5

Reliability

A track record of showing up and following through. Consistent fleet managers earn more, simple as that.

6

Willingness to learn

No prior experience required. We provide full onboarding. An interest in urban mobility is a bonus, not a requirement.

Frequently asked

Common questions

If you have any other question you can contact us from the Owlo app or by email.
Do I need prior experience to apply?

No prior experience in micromobility or fleet operations is required. We provide full onboarding training, step-by-step guides, and a support line. What matters most is reliability and a willingness to learn.

How much can I earn?

Earnings depend on your city, fleet size, and performance. Active fleet managers operating 20–30 scooters can earn QAR 3,000+ per month. Top performers earn more through performance bonuses.

What vehicle do I need?

You'll need a personal vehicle capable of transporting scooters, a truck, van, or large SUV. Exact size requirements depend on the fleet size you're assigned.

How many hours per day is this?

Most fleet managers spend 2–4 hours per day, typically an early-morning deployment run and an evening collection/charging window. The schedule is flexible and fits around other work.

When do I get paid?

Fleet managers are paid weekly, directly to their registered account. You can track all earnings and payout history in the Owlo Fleet Manager app.

Can I manage scooters in more than one city?

Experienced fleet managers who demonstrate strong performance in their initial zone can discuss expansion to additional zones or cities with our operations team.
